OP
нахуй вообще нужен этот блядский модэкс если разрабы даже не удосужились API описать
OP
чёт у меня с него перманентный багет последню неделю
OP
хуйня на хуйне
A Б
вступай в секту processwire
A Б
там jquery-подобное апи, никакие сниппеты не нужны
OP
ага, и сайт который я больше года пилю на моде перенести кароч
A Б
да!
A Б
это же так весело и увлекательно!
OP
такая то лёгонькая задача
A Б
я сейчас переношу с вебасиста на минишоп
OP
а чё ж не на pw?
A Б
а как сразу несколько?
OP
> @barbarik там jquery-подобное апи, никакие сниппеты не нужны а если мне не хватает функционала?
A Б
а чё ж не на pw?
не хочу писать свой интернет-магазин
OP
бля, это только у меня на маке хуета с цитированием?
OP
кто-нибудь делал выборку по типу ресурса?
OP
по class_key
OP
типа getObject('modResource', array('class_key'=>$id))
A Б
не
OP
чем вы вообще тут занимаетесь тогда, не пойму)
Alexander
А в чем проблема?
OP
ну хотя бы в том что нет референса по API
Alexander
Плохо искали
Alexander
В чем конкретно проблема?
OP
я написал
OP
хочу АКТУАЛЬНЫЙ референс
OP
со всеми методами
OP
на оф сайте он старый как говно мамонта
OP
там даже getObject не описан
OP
ну охуеть теперь
Anonymous
какой смысл им поддерживать эту версию, если на носу выход версии 3.0 где все будет по другому ) лучший справочник - это ядро ) ковыряться в нем и будет успех.
OP
https://github.com/Ky6uk/PETOOH
OP
вкококотываемся
OP
OP
господа
OP
[[pdoResources? &parents=[[*id:getAdditionsRootId]] &showUnpublished=1 &select=id,pagetitle,description &depth=0 &limit=0 &sortby={"menuindex":"ASC"} &tpl=additions-price-list-tpl-cat-wrap ]] в parents возвращается id, или результат вызова сниппета getAdditionsRootId?
OP
какая последовательность?
A Б
вроде результат обработки фильтром должен вывести
OP
может будет кому интересно
OP
OP
запилил тут такую штуку Есть каталог. Внутри категории. Внутри категорий товары в 1 уровень (то есть вложенных нет). У каждой категории товаров есть определённый набор доп. услуг. Так вот этот набор услуг это группа ресурсов с типом Collections и в каждом товаре выводится список этих услуг данной группы товаров основная сложность была добраться до ресурса с типом Collections лежащим по соседству решилась сниппетом <?php $currentResourceId = isset($input) ? intval($input) : 0; $product = $modx->getObject('modResource', $currentResourceId); $parent = $product->getOne('Parent'); $parentId = $parent->get('id'); $query = $modx->newQuery('modResource', array('parent' => $parentId, 'class_key'=>'CollectionContainer')); $query->select('id'); if ($query->prepare() && $query->stmt->execute()) { $i = 1; $res = $query->stmt->fetch(PDO::FETCH_ASSOC); $output = $res['id']; } return $output; внутри каждого товара список допов выводится через pdoResources так: [[pdoResources? &parents=[[*id:getAdditionsRootId]] &showUnpublished=1 &select=id,pagetitle,description &depth=0 &limit=0 &sortby={"menuindex":"ASC"} &tpl=additions-price-list-tpl-cat-wrap ]]
Anonymous
Добил таки свой вопрос)
OP
Есть вариант при копировании группы ресурсов сделать так чтоб дочерние ресурсы не меняли тайтлы и урлы и не добавляли слово Копия?
Anonymous
Всем привет, я в мдексе новичок поэтому и задаю вопрос, подскажите пожалуйста, у меня стоит задача в админку добавить поле для кейсвордов, как я это могу сделать? Спасибо
Alexander
Кейсворд? Смотрите доп. поля.
Anonymous
а где это можно глянуть? я просто с модексом столкнулся только сегондя и для меня все новое как ТВ так и снипеты и тд
A Б
создаешь новый TV, в нём указываешь для каких он шаблонов доступен
Anonymous
TV там уже есть, но чё то поле не выводится в материалах . как это поправить??
Anonymous
у меня есть ТВ keywords но после слохранения он не появляется , в чем может быт ьпроблема?
Anonymous
A Б
поставь monosnap
A Б
bmp - неуважение к собеседнику
Anonymous
это что?
Anonymous
я понял, сори, буду иметь в виду
A Б
я думаю проблема в том, что вы занимаетесь не своим делом
Anonymous
всмысле?
A Б
найдите програмиста который вам поможет
A Б
или займитесь самообразованием
Anonymous
ну так я здесь и ищу программиста который мне поможет
A Б
как работать с TV легко нагуглить
A Б
есть куча обучающих видео по MODx
A Б
без знания основ вам сложно будет помочь
A Б
мне даже суть вопроса не понятна
Anonymous
хорошо, спасибо
A Б
если есть ТВ, то привязан ли он к шаблону?
A Б
потом проверьте есть ли это поле в свойствах любого ресурса с этим шаблоном
A Б
потом проверьте выводится ли в коде шаблона это ТВ
OP
заходишь в Template Access
OP
галочками выбираешь шаблоны для которых это поле доступно
OP
у ресурса где должно быть это поле
OP
ставишь шаблон
OP
который выбрал в Template Access
OP
всё
OP
нужен свежий взгляд
OP
переношу на pdoResources c getResources вывод
OP
напрочь не хочет ничего выводить
OP
[[!pdoResources? &parents=[[*context_key:is=web:then=8:else=109]] &showHidden=1 &showUnpublished=0 &hideContainers=0 &processTVs=1 &includeTVs=contmenuId,contmenuName,contmenuSortId &where={"template:IN":[3,10,19,22,24]} &tpl=containersmenu-tpl &depth=1 &tvFilters=contmenuVisible==yes &limit=0 &sortby=contmenuSortId &sortdir=ASC ]]
OP
кавычки трёт телеграм, но они на самом деле есть